The main theme is often considered to be sorrow and loss. The wife in the story is lamenting her situation, which could include the loss of her husband's love, her separation from her home, or her general state of unhappiness.
It's a medieval poem that tells the tale of a woman's sorrow and isolation. She laments her husband's absence and the hardships she faces.
